Prince William has delighted fans as he shared exciting update about Princess Kate and their children ahead of Christmas.
The Prince of Wales has finally revealed where he and his family will be spending Christmas day, but admits he's 'not remotely prepared for it.'
He also shared a glimpse into his Christmas Day plans, revealing that he will join 45 family members for Christmas lunch this year—hinting at a full and festive table for King Charles’ traditional gathering at Sandringham, according to the Daily Mail's Rebecca English.
It was revealed when brought festive cheer and handed out Christmas presents to children and families at a party for 1st Battalion Mercian Regiment in Wiltshire.
When it was cheekily mentioned that he was off to spend Christmas in a 'field full of ewes', William replied: 'So he has quite a fun Christmas! Oh good luck to him.'
Inside the sergeant's mess he chatted ten tables of servicemen and women and their children, joking that it was like speed dating.
Prince William spread festive cheer today as he gave out presents to children of soldiers at Picton Barracks
In one sweet moment, William thanked young children for giving him Christmas cards - before one young boy offered him a Santa hat.
Asked about his Royal Family Christmas plans, he revealed hopes for long walks with the family dog as they spend the festive period in Norfolk.
He said: 'Am I ready for Christmas? No, no way am I ready.'
But he told another table he was looking forward to Christmas with 45 members of his family 'all in one room' but 'normally spread out' - suggesting it will be a full family gathering with the King at Sandringham in Norfolk this year.
